   I am sure some Mac users would say yes.
   You could have asked if Macs get viruses or adware.  A Mac user could answer that.
   But you asked if they are immune from viruses and adware.  The real argument about Mac and other nonWindows software/operating systems not being as susceptible to viruses and adware is that they are not as popular and so not attacked as much.  This does not mean that they are immune.  My opinion is that they are not immune.
